How to Say Grandma in the German Language. The English rather formal grandmother is (die) Großmutter in German. It is pronounced [ˈɡʀoːsˌmʊtɐ] (IPA). WebSep 12, 2024 · Moin , which simply means “good morning” in English is a frequent greeting in the Northern federal states of Germany. Fun, and slightly confusing fact, you can use moin at all times of the day! While saying moin is most commonly associated with the morning hours and many people believe that it’s derived from the word “morning” it’s actually not. biometrics for green card renewal
